Common questions

Is the Astra 904 restricted in Canada?

The RCMP Firearms Reference Table records the Astra 904 (full automatic, chambered in 7.63mm Mauser, made in Spain) as Prohibited in Canada, under FRN 33095. Classification attaches to the specific firearm rather than the model name, so variants with a different barrel length, overall length or action can carry a different class. Confirm the record matches the firearm in front of you, and verify with the RCMP Canadian Firearms Program before any transfer.

What licence do I need to buy a Astra 904?

Prohibited firearms cannot be acquired by ordinary licence holders. Transfers are limited to holders of the matching grandfathering, and the newer prohibition orders came with a buyback rather than a transfer path. Confirm the position with the RCMP Canadian Firearms Program before going any further.

What is FRN 33095?

FRN 33095 is the Firearm Reference Number the RCMP assigns to this Astra 904 record in the Firearms Reference Table. Quoting the FRN is the unambiguous way to identify a firearm in a transfer, a registration or an import, because model names are reused across variants that are not classified alike.
